Messerschmitt Bf-109 was formed throughout the II. World War II along with the FW-190 backbone of the German Fighter Aviation. For the first time, he was fired in the Spanish Civil War; continuously upgraded, equipped with stronger engines and equipment, was still fatally dangerous, although it gained weight on flights, and its originally well-balanced flight characteristics worsened ...

The fuselage EPP model fuselage comes with a 4250-kv580 mounted rotary casing, with a 65A AC adapter, rudder and elevator propellers, and a controllable spur. Easy access to the on-board electronics and power accumulator ensures the removable cover of the cab with magnetic lock. For the model, you will need Li-poly of at least 2600 mAh with a 20C capacity, but also "larger" four-cell batteries of 2500-4000 mAh, with which the flight time will be extended accordingly. The half-hips of the EPP are fastened to the fuselage by gluing with the silicone glue supplied in the kit; the vertical tail surface of EPP is mounted with polyamide screws. The wing is also made of foamed EPP with semi-directional profile, two-part, connected by a tubular carbon clutch. Attach 4 screws to the fuselage." Ailerons and flaps are always controlled by two servos stored in the wing - in the ARF kit the aileron and servo servos are already mounted. Prior to attaching the rods, we recommend that the rudders "move" repeatedly with cautious upward and downward deflection, respectively. left and right. An electric retractable chassis (operating with a normal signal from the receiver as a servo) is mounted in the wing, the spur is manageable, coupled with a Y-cable with a rudder servo. Ailerons, flaps, rudder, elevator, engine speed and retractable chassis are controlled.

To control the model, you will need at least a six-channel RC kit. When connecting the receiver, refer to the instruction manual of your RC kit.

The model is supplied with a mock cone and three-bladed 13x9 "propeller.
